Southeast Side community groups sue to stop toxic waste dumping on lakefront land designated for park
U.S. Army Corps of Engineers accused of reneging on a 1982 deal to cover the 45-acre dump once it was filled with toxic sediment dredged from the Calumet River and the Cal Sag Channel.
